The Collector, Marilyn Manson (3), originally The Collector in the WSJ release, is the six hundred thirtieth chapter of the JoJo's Bizarre Adventure manga. It is also the thirty-sixth chapter of Stone Ocean.

Summary

Miraschon bets one thousand dollars that Jolyne and the others can't catch the ball a hundred more times. Jolyne rejects the bet, not trusting Miraschon's integrity. However, Ermes accepts it without hesitation. Ermes tells Jolyne to look out for any suspicious activity while she and F.F. play. Ermes and F.F. catch the ball thirty times when F.F. notices other inmates putting the balls away. A guard grabs F.F.'s arm, telling her its time to go back inside. F.F. manages to free her arm and throw it to Ermes. Ermes requests that the bet is held-off until tomorrow. Miraschon denies this request. Ermes throws the ball back to F.F. Ermes bribes the guard, giving them another few minutes. However, mid-throw the guard takes Ermes glove, explaining the bribe only covered the ball. Ermes barely manages to catch the ball, but does so by using Kiss' stickers. She continues to throw the ball, but deep in her heart Ermes knows she has cheated. Because of this The Debt Collector has appeared. The Debt Collector approaches Ermes and takes the money hidden in her breasts. However, that is only three hundred eighty dollars, not nearly enough to pay off the bet. The Stand takes her gold tooth, only worth thirty dollars. Ermes tries to fight it off, but nothing can stop Marilyn Manson from collecting its debt.
